Department 51 offers a selection of family homes located in Aabybro, showcasing various residential options built over different years. Some houses date back to 1982 and feature bathrooms equipped with underfloor heating, stylish built-in wardrobes, a shower area enclosed by a curved glass door, and tiled floors extending into the shower. The kitchen, which is open to the living room, possesses a traditional appearance with painted cabinet doors. Meanwhile, youth apartments constructed in 1994 along Bindeleddet include bathrooms tiled in white, and kitchens finished with white laminate surfaces. Water consumption costs are incorporated into the rent, whereas heating and electricity expenses are billed separately by the utility providers.The housing complex comprises several building clusters with diverse characteristics. Torvestræde, an apartment building erected in 1992 within the town center, provides family residences alongside wheelchair-accessible units featuring elevators and threshold-free entrances. Surrounding this property are pleasant green spaces furnished with picnic table-and-bench sets, a feature also present around Østergade’s residential building from the same year, which primarily consists of youth housing. Additionally, the neighborhood includes a dozen terraced older-persons’ homes built in 1979 and refurbished in 2001. Both Østergade and Torvestræde accommodate shared bicycle shelters.
Situated at some distance from the heart of Aabybro are four groups of single-story terraced houses built from red brick, each cluster forming a distinct neighborhood. Løvsangervej, established in 1979, and Sneppevej, from 1988, are adjacent to one another, as are Revlingestien, built in 1985, and Perikumvej, completed in 2002. These residential areas boast attractive communal outdoor spaces equipped with benches and tables, along with playgrounds that include zip lines for children to enjoy. Primarily designed as family housing, they also include a limited number of youth apartments. Select locations within Løvsangervej and Revlingestien offer a few carports available for rent when unoccupied, and safe pedestrian pathways from Perikumvej and Revlingestien connect residents to the town center, as well as schools and other institutions.
The homes along Enebærvej, constructed in 1990, consist of red-brick townhouses with one or two floors. Positioned in the eastern section of Aabybro within a residential area, these houses benefit from generous green surroundings and a secure network of paths leading to the town center, educational facilities, and childcare institutions. This area includes a noteworthy playground featuring a sturdy zip line suitable even for adults, alongside multiple picnic table sets distributed throughout the neighborhood.
Further housing is found in closely built low-rise residences of various sizes across Aabybro and several smaller villages such as Birkelse, Biersted, Nørhalne, and Gjøl. These light-filled homes, which include family and senior apartments, typically have beech parquet floors, while most youth dwellings feature linoleum, with some also using laminate flooring. Built-in wardrobes are standard in bedrooms and entrance areas throughout these properties.
Regarding the local environment, Birkelse stands out for its proximity to shopping, an elementary school, a sports hall, and bus stops with routes to destinations including Aalborg University. The Bindeleddet homes back onto a sports field, and nearby older-persons’ residences on Hjorthsvej are close to both the Birkelse Care Center and Hjorts Hus, a community venue offering activities for seniors. There is a distance of approximately 3.5 kilometers to Aabybro and around 20 kilometers to Aalborg.
The rental system includes a flexible leasing option that allows prospective tenants to advance in the housing queue by meeting one or more specified flexible criteria, resulting in quicker access to available homes compared to the standard waiting list. Currently, 25% of family and youth accommodations are allocated under such terms. Eligible applicants include commuters working within Jammerbugt Municipality (requiring proof of employment contract), residents aged over 50 in the municipality seeking more suitable housing, and parents with visitation rights for children living within Jammerbugt.
